The AFL-CIO Field Communications & Campaign Support Specialist supports work within targeted states to create and execute key communications components of the electoral program. Working closely with the Field Communications Regional Coordinators, they serve as a communications liaison for the national AFL-CIO, State Federations, Central Labor Councils, affiliated unions and labor movement allies in the region to manage message coordination during the 2026 election cycle. 

This position reports to the Deputy Director of Communications.

This is a temporary position not to exceed November 30, 2026.

DESCRIPTION OF DUTIES

      Work with the Regional Field Communications staff to design and execute communications campaign plans and strategies in collaboration with State Federation, Central Labor Council and affiliate leaders and staff in the regions;

      Assist in organizing and creating a traditional press and digital/social media communications trainings for union leaders, staff and members;

      Identify key reporters and social media influencers, and work to build and cultivate strong relationships with them for the labor movement;

      Generate, monitor and disseminate, and rapidly respond to press coverage of labor and workers’ issues throughout the regions;

       Identify opportunities to cultivate to garner traditional media and social media coverage for AFL-CIO political and issues campaigns;

      Assist with press conferences and events;

      Provide press support, including building press lists, making pitch calls and writing press materials;

      Develop, write, edit and distribute internal and external campaign communications materials, such as sample letters to editors, emails and other materials as necessary;

      Strategically utilize broad communications platforms, such Twitter/X, Facebook, Instagram, TikTok, Reddit and other online, social media, broadcast and print communications;

      Produce regular reports on activity and background materials for internal and external use;

      Perform other duties as assigned.
